1. Communication is Key
Effective communication is the cornerstone of any successful marriage. It involves not just talking but also listening. Here are some tips to improve communication:
- Active Listening: Pay attention when your spouse speaks and show genuine interest.
- Be Open and Honest: Share your thoughts and feelings openly to build trust.
- Use “I” Statements: Express your feelings without sounding accusatory.
2. Trust and Honesty
Trust is the foundation of a strong marriage. Couples should strive to be honest and transparent, as this builds a sense of safety and security. To nurture trust:
- Be reliable and keep promises.
- Avoid keeping secrets that could jeopardize the relationship.
- Communicate openly about finances, goals, and personal matters.
3. Quality Time Together
Spending quality time together strengthens the bond between partners. Whether it’s date nights or simply enjoying a walk, prioritize moments of connection:
- Schedule regular dates, even if they are at home.
- Engage in hobbies together to learn and grow as a couple.
- Be present during these moments—put away distractions like phones and television.
4. Conflict Resolution
Disagreements are a natural part of any relationship. The key is how you handle conflicts. Here are some strategies for effective conflict resolution:
- Stay Calm: Take a break if emotions run high before discussing the issue.
- Focus on Solutions: Approach the problem as a team rather than adversaries.
- Apologize and Forgive: Be willing to apologize and genuinely forgive your spouse.
5. Understanding Each Other’s Needs
Every individual has unique needs that require acknowledgment and respect within a marriage. Make an effort to:
- Learn your partner’s love language.
- Ask about their needs and desires regularly.
- Be supportive of each other’s goals and ambitions.
6. Financial Partnership
Managing finances can be a significant stressor in a marriage. To work together as a team in this area:
- Create a budget together that reflects both partners’ priorities.
- Discuss financial goals openly, such as saving for a home or vacation.
- Be transparent about personal spending habits and debts.
7. Keep the Romance Alive
Over time, the initial passion in a relationship can fade. To keep the spark alive, try:
- Surprising each other with small gestures of love.
- Celebrating anniversaries and significant dates with enthusiasm.
- Engaging in intimate conversations to deepen your connection.
